The Winsor & Newton Studio Collection Charcoal Pencils are a versatile set of 6 pencils, ideal for artists who enjoy blending, smudging, and creating detailed dark lines. This set includes two each of three hardness levels: soft, medium, and hard, allowing for a wide range of artistic effects. The pencils feature a durable linden wood barrel and a break-resistant 4.0mm core, making them robust and easy to sharpen.
They are also non-toxic and can be sharpened with a knife or sandpaper for finer points. Weighing only 3.87 ounces and compact in size, they are portable and convenient for artists on the go. These charcoal pencils are particularly suited for adult artists, whether beginners or more experienced, who are looking for reliable and high-quality drawing tools.
The Faber-Castel 24 Piece Pitt Charcoal Set is a comprehensive collection designed for artists who enjoy working with charcoal. This set offers a variety of natural and compressed charcoal pencils and sticks in different degrees of hardness (soft, medium, and hard), which is excellent for creating a range of textures and shades in your artwork. The inclusion of a kneadable eraser and blending stump adds to the set's versatility, allowing for detailed drawing and smooth blending of charcoal marks.
Housed in a sturdy metal case, this set is both portable and durable, ensuring that your tools are well-protected and organized. The high-quality materials used in Faber-Castel products are evident in this set, providing a professional-grade experience for both beginners and experienced artists. The set might be overwhelming for complete novices due to the variety of tools included. Additionally, the medium and hard charcoal sticks might be a bit brittle, which could pose a challenge during use.
Despite these minor drawbacks, the Faber-Castel 24 Piece Pitt Charcoal Set is a valuable investment for those serious about their charcoal art.
The General's Charcoal Pencil Bundle offers a nice variety of hardness levels—2B Medium, 4B Soft, and 6B Extra Soft—covering a good range for shading and detail work. These pencils use high-quality, oil-free charcoal with an organic black formula that produces smooth, rich, and intense blacks, which is great for creating vivid drawings and blending with other media like chalk.
The cedar wood casing is easy to sharpen, allowing for precise lines and clean application, which helps keep your work neat. Because the charcoal is wrapped in wood like a regular pencil, it’s less messy than traditional charcoal sticks, making it a practical choice for classes or studio work. The set comes with 36 pencils in total, giving plenty of supply for practice or projects.
One downside is that the brand is listed as Generic, which might concern those looking for a well-known name. Also, while these pencils are praised for smoothness and blendability, charcoal as a medium can be tricky to erase perfectly, so some care is still needed during use. This bundle is a solid pick for beginners and hobbyists wanting reliable, versatile charcoal pencils without breaking the bank.
